Output 9589e75ba5e266951f642e9a6b35e4df5e7b6b08fed981e60de29732d1d50b03:1

value
29015233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 530fdb502c5d9a3779c53358066b9ae191e32c3c OP_EQUAL
address
39GD1D1qEJ4UECv3azaHx4sdhc8PjsAg97
transaction
9589e75ba5e266951f642e9a6b35e4df5e7b6b08fed981e60de29732d1d50b03
spent
true